Concrete driveway repair services involve assessing and restoring damaged or deteriorating concrete surfaces to ensure safety, durability, and visual appeal. These services typically include removing cracked, spalled, or uneven sections of existing concrete and replacing or resurfacing them to create a smooth, level surface. Repair methods may also involve filling in cracks, sealing joints, and addressing underlying issues that contribute to further damage. Professional contractors use specialized tools and techniques to ensure the repairs are long-lasting and seamlessly blend with the existing driveway.
Many common problems can signal the need for concrete driveway repair. Cracks that develop over time can worsen if not addressed, leading to uneven surfaces and potential tripping hazards. Potholes, spalling, and crumbling sections often result from freeze-thaw cycles or exposure to moisture and chemicals. These issues not only compromise the appearance of a driveway but can also lead to more serious structural problems if left untreated. Repairing these damages helps extend the life of the driveway, maintains its functionality, and improves curb appeal.

The overview below groups typical Concrete Driveway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- typical costs for minor cracks or surface patching generally fall between $250 and $600. Many routine jobs land within this range, depending on the extent of damage and local rates.
Resurfacing and Overlay - for surface refinishing or overlay projects, costs usually range from $1,000 to $3,000. These projects are common for improving appearance and durability without full replacement.
Full Driveway Replacement - replacing an entire driveway can cost between $4,000 and $8,000, with larger or more complex projects reaching higher amounts. Many homeowners fall into the middle of this range for standard-sized driveways.
Large or Custom Projects - extensive repairs or custom designs may exceed $10,000, though these are less frequent. Local contractors can provide detailed estimates based on specific project requirements.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What types of damage can be repaired on a concrete driveway? Local contractors can address issues such as cracks, uneven surfaces, spalling, and surface deterioration to restore the driveway's appearance and functionality.
How do professionals fix cracks in concrete driveways? Repair methods typically involve filling cracks with specialized compounds or epoxy injections to prevent further damage and improve the driveway's integrity.
Can existing concrete driveways be resurfaced instead of replaced? Yes, many service providers offer resurfacing options like overlaying or staining to enhance the look and durability without full replacement.
What are common causes of driveway damage that local contractors see? Damage often results from freeze-thaw cycles, heavy loads, poor initial installation, or soil movement beneath the surface.
How can I tell if my driveway needs repair? Signs include visible cracks, uneven surfaces, pooling water, or surface spalling, which indicate that repairs may be necessary to maintain safety and appearance.
